Runbook — Date Localization, Fennimore Portal. When a locale renders dates incorrectly, first confirm the locale bundle version loaded by the formatting service matches the deployed catalog; mismatches have previously caused day/month transposition for the Valcourt tenant. Do not accept user-supplied format strings anywhere in this path — they are treated as untrusted input and rejected at the parser. Verify the CLDR snapshot hash before restarting the service. For audit purposes, record the exact service build, which is noted directly below.

build token for tawif-bahip: htk31_68bba16e1afabfef4ecc69408c06f16

## Releases — ScanBridge Integration

Support team notes. Releases ship monthly from the Ferndale build server. Each build bundles the scanner firmware shim and the POS adapter for Tillstone terminals. Verify the release by checking the printed checksum against the manifest in the release notes; mismatches mean a corrupted download, not a compatibility issue. Do not hand customers unsigned builds under any circumstances. Every distributable archive must be verified against the current release key, which is shown below.

release key, bajof-tadug: bky4_GCYF

For the release manager: Podwright validates incoming podcast feeds against our episode schema and flags malformed enclosures before ingestion. Current state — v2.3 is staged, with stricter duration parsing and the new Saffron ruleset for chapter markers. Known issue: feeds with mixed-timezone pubDates still warn rather than fail; fix is slotted for v2.4. Release signing happens through the Cobblewick vault, which re-locks after every build. To sign the v2.3 artifacts, unlock it with the recovery passphrase that appears directly below.

strongbox words: druvan-lamys-eliius-jorax-istox-soreth-ulays-gilix-ralix-oliiel-norwyn-casvan-praius

Handover — PickRoute Optimizer (from Dasha to incoming team)

Quick notes. PickRoute recalculates pick paths nightly at 02:00; if the Kellerby feed is late, the job retries twice then falls back to yesterday's routes. Don't restart mid-run — it corrupts the bin index. Config lives in the ops repo, branch `stable`. Alerts route to the warehouse channel. The sealed recovery bundle for the route solver needs a passphrase to open; new members should store it in their keychain. It follows below.

unlock words, kafog-tajof: ulador-ulaael-kasvan